The effect of cochlear implantation and post-operative rehabilitation on acoustic voice analysis in post-lingual hearing impaired adults

Abstract

Post-lingual deaf adults can develop some vocal abnormalities similar to those developed in pre-lingual deaf individuals. The aim of this work was to study the effect of cochlear implantation followed by post-operative rehabilitation on voice acoustics in post-lingual hearing impaired adults with different durations of hearing loss. The study included 35 post-lingual hearing impaired adults who underwent cochlear implantation. Patients were divided into two groups according to the duration of their hearing loss. Each group was further divided into two subgroups according to whether they received auditory rehabilitation or not. Using the Multi-Dimensional Voice Program (MDVP) parameters, comparisons were made between each subgroup of patients and the normal MDVP Saudi database, and between subgroups of patients. Most of the patients in the two groups reported significant improvement in their MDVP results post-implantation. Further, significantly deviant MDVP parameters were reported in the group of patients with longer duration of hearing loss. Patients who received rehabilitation significantly improved more than those who did not. In conclusion, it appears that cochlear implantation improves the auditory control of voice production in post-lingual deaf adults. Also, it is obvious that cochlear implantation at an early stage of hearing loss gives better results on voice control, especially if augmented with auditory rehabilitation.

Kinder mit anhaltender Sinusitis profitieren häufig von Antibiotika

30.04.2024 Rhinitis und Sinusitis Nachrichten

Persistieren Sinusitisbeschwerden bei Kindern länger als zehn Tage, ist eine Antibiotikatherapie häufig gut wirksam: Ein Therapieversagen ist damit zu über 40% seltener zu beobachten als unter Placebo.

CUP-Syndrom: Künstliche Intelligenz kann Primärtumor finden

30.04.2024 Künstliche Intelligenz Nachrichten

Krebserkrankungen unbekannten Ursprungs (CUP) sind eine diagnostische Herausforderung. KI-Systeme können Pathologen dabei unterstützen, zytologische Bilder zu interpretieren, um den Primärtumor zu lokalisieren.

Akuter Schwindel: Wann lohnt sich eine MRT?

28.04.2024 Schwindel Nachrichten

Akuter Schwindel stellt oft eine diagnostische Herausforderung dar. Wie nützlich dabei eine MRT ist, hat eine Studie aus Finnland untersucht. Immerhin einer von sechs Patienten wurde mit akutem ischämischem Schlaganfall diagnostiziert.
